What is network slicing in 5G networks?

  1. A technique for dividing a physical network into multiple virtual networks

  2. A method for increasing the capacity of a network

  3. A way to improve the security of a network

  4. A technique for reducing the latency of a network


Correct Option: A
Explanation:

Network slicing is a technique for dividing a physical network into multiple virtual networks, each with its own unique characteristics and requirements.

What are some of the key technologies that are used to implement network slicing?

  1. Network virtualization

  2. Software-defined networking (SDN)

  3. Network function virtualization (NFV)

  4. All of the above


Correct Option: D
Explanation:

Network slicing is implemented using a combination of technologies, including network virtualization, software-defined networking (SDN), and network function virtualization (NFV).

How can network slicing be used to improve the performance of a network?

  1. By isolating different types of traffic onto separate network slices

  2. By prioritizing traffic on different network slices

  3. By using different network technologies on different network slices

  4. All of the above


Correct Option: D
Explanation:

Network slicing can be used to improve the performance of a network by isolating different types of traffic onto separate network slices, prioritizing traffic on different network slices, and using different network technologies on different network slices.

How can network slicing be used to increase the flexibility and scalability of a network?

  1. By allowing different network slices to be created and deleted on demand

  2. By allowing different network slices to be resized on demand

  3. By allowing different network slices to be moved from one location to another on demand

  4. All of the above


Correct Option: D
Explanation:

Network slicing can be used to increase the flexibility and scalability of a network by allowing different network slices to be created and deleted on demand, resized on demand, and moved from one location to another on demand.
